Edith Schmidt is a woodland storyteller working in miniature. From her Virginia studio, she paints tiny worlds filled with hedgehogs, mice, raccoons, possums, toadstools, and acorns. Each piece is created by hand — often no larger than a playing card — and meant to feel like something discovered in the moss rather than made at a desk. Her work blends years of digital design experience with a love for slow, traditional painting. Layer by layer, she builds soft light, texture, and quiet emotion.
